Class ChannelCreatePreparedPersonalEsignRequest
- java.lang.Object
-
- com.tencentcloudapi.common.AbstractModel
-
- com.tencentcloudapi.essbasic.v20210526.models.ChannelCreatePreparedPersonalEsignRequest
-
public class ChannelCreatePreparedPersonalEsignRequest extends AbstractModel
-
-
Field Summary
-
Fields inherited from class com.tencentcloudapi.common.AbstractModel
header, skipSign
-
-
Constructor Summary
Constructors Constructor Description ChannelCreatePreparedPersonalEsignRequest()
ChannelCreatePreparedPersonalEsignRequest(ChannelCreatePreparedPersonalEsignRequest source)
N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y, and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description Agent
getAgent()
Get 应用相关信息。 此接口Agent.ProxyOrganizationOpenId、Agent.Boolean
getEnableAutoSign()
Get 是否开通自动签,该功能需联系运营工作人员开通后使用String
getIdCardNumber()
Get 身份证件号码String
getIdCardType()
Get 身份证件类型Long
getLicenseType()
Get 设置用户开通自动签时是否绑定个人自动签账号许可。一旦绑定后,将扣减购买的个人自动签账号许可一次(1年有效期),不可解绑释放。不传默认为绑定自动签账号许可。 0-绑定个人自动签账号许可,开通后将扣减购买的个人自动签账号许可一次 1-不绑定,发起合同时将按标准合同套餐进行扣减String
getMobile()
Get 手机号码;当需要开通自动签时,该参数必传UserInfo
getOperator()
Get 操作者信息String
getSealImage()
Get 印章图片的base64,最大不超过 8MBoolean
getSealImageCompress()
Get 是否开启印章图片压缩处理,默认不开启,如需开启请设置为 true。当印章超过 2M 时建议开启,开启后图片的 hash 将发生变化。String
getSealName()
Get 印章名称String
getUserName()
Get 个人用户姓名void
setAgent(Agent Agent)
Set 应用相关信息。 此接口Agent.ProxyOrganizationOpenId、Agent.void
setEnableAutoSign(Boolean EnableAutoSign)
Set 是否开通自动签,该功能需联系运营工作人员开通后使用void
setIdCardNumber(String IdCardNumber)
Set 身份证件号码void
setIdCardType(String IdCardType)
Set 身份证件类型void
setLicenseType(Long LicenseType)
Set 设置用户开通自动签时是否绑定个人自动签账号许可。一旦绑定后,将扣减购买的个人自动签账号许可一次(1年有效期),不可解绑释放。不传默认为绑定自动签账号许可。 0-绑定个人自动签账号许可,开通后将扣减购买的个人自动签账号许可一次 1-不绑定,发起合同时将按标准合同套餐进行扣减void
setMobile(String Mobile)
Set 手机号码;当需要开通自动签时,该参数必传void
setOperator(UserInfo Operator)
Set 操作者信息void
setSealImage(String SealImage)
Set 印章图片的base64,最大不超过 8Mvoid
setSealImageCompress(Boolean SealImageCompress)
Set 是否开启印章图片压缩处理,默认不开启,如需开启请设置为 true。当印章超过 2M 时建议开启,开启后图片的 hash 将发生变化。void
setSealName(String SealName)
Set 印章名称void
setUserName(String UserName)
Set 个人用户姓名void
toMap(HashMap<String,String> map, String prefix)
Internal implementation, normal users should not use it.-
Methods inherited from class com.tencentcloudapi.common.AbstractModel
any, fromJsonString, getBinaryParams, GetHeader, getMultipartRequestParams, getSkipSign, set, SetHeader, setParamArrayObj, setParamArraySimple, setParamObj, setParamSimple, setSkipSign, toJsonString
-
-
-
-
Constructor Detail
-
ChannelCreatePreparedPersonalEsignRequest
public ChannelCreatePreparedPersonalEsignRequest()
-
ChannelCreatePreparedPersonalEsignRequest
public ChannelCreatePreparedPersonalEsignRequest(ChannelCreatePreparedPersonalEsignRequest source)
N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y, and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y.
-
-
Method Detail
-
getAgent
public Agent getAgent()
Get 应用相关信息。 此接口Agent.ProxyOrganizationOpenId、Agent. ProxyOperator.OpenId、Agent.AppId 和 Agent.ProxyAppId 必填。- Returns:
- Agent 应用相关信息。 此接口Agent.ProxyOrganizationOpenId、Agent. ProxyOperator.OpenId、Agent.AppId 和 Agent.ProxyAppId 必填。
-
setAgent
public void setAgent(Agent Agent)
Set 应用相关信息。 此接口Agent.ProxyOrganizationOpenId、Agent. ProxyOperator.OpenId、Agent.AppId 和 Agent.ProxyAppId 必填。- Parameters:
Agent
- 应用相关信息。 此接口Agent.ProxyOrganizationOpenId、Agent. ProxyOperator.OpenId、Agent.AppId 和 Agent.ProxyAppId 必填。
-
getUserName
public String getUserName()
Get 个人用户姓名- Returns:
- UserName 个人用户姓名
-
setUserName
public void setUserName(String UserName)
Set 个人用户姓名- Parameters:
UserName
- 个人用户姓名
-
getIdCardNumber
public String getIdCardNumber()
Get 身份证件号码- Returns:
- IdCardNumber 身份证件号码
-
setIdCardNumber
public void setIdCardNumber(String IdCardNumber)
Set 身份证件号码- Parameters:
IdCardNumber
- 身份证件号码
-
getSealName
public String getSealName()
Get 印章名称- Returns:
- SealName 印章名称
-
setSealName
public void setSealName(String SealName)
Set 印章名称- Parameters:
SealName
- 印章名称
-
getSealImage
public String getSealImage()
Get 印章图片的base64,最大不超过 8M- Returns:
- SealImage 印章图片的base64,最大不超过 8M
-
setSealImage
public void setSealImage(String SealImage)
Set 印章图片的base64,最大不超过 8M- Parameters:
SealImage
- 印章图片的base64,最大不超过 8M
-
getOperator
public UserInfo getOperator()
Get 操作者信息- Returns:
- Operator 操作者信息
-
setOperator
public void setOperator(UserInfo Operator)
Set 操作者信息- Parameters:
Operator
- 操作者信息
-
getIdCardType
public String getIdCardType()
Get 身份证件类型- Returns:
- IdCardType 身份证件类型
-
setIdCardType
public void setIdCardType(String IdCardType)
Set 身份证件类型- Parameters:
IdCardType
- 身份证件类型
-
getSealImageCompress
public Boolean getSealImageCompress()
Get 是否开启印章图片压缩处理,默认不开启,如需开启请设置为 true。当印章超过 2M 时建议开启,开启后图片的 hash 将发生变化。- Returns:
- SealImageCompress 是否开启印章图片压缩处理,默认不开启,如需开启请设置为 true。当印章超过 2M 时建议开启,开启后图片的 hash 将发生变化。
-
setSealImageCompress
public void setSealImageCompress(Boolean SealImageCompress)
Set 是否开启印章图片压缩处理,默认不开启,如需开启请设置为 true。当印章超过 2M 时建议开启,开启后图片的 hash 将发生变化。- Parameters:
SealImageCompress
- 是否开启印章图片压缩处理,默认不开启,如需开启请设置为 true。当印章超过 2M 时建议开启,开启后图片的 hash 将发生变化。
-
getMobile
public String getMobile()
Get 手机号码;当需要开通自动签时,该参数必传- Returns:
- Mobile 手机号码;当需要开通自动签时,该参数必传
-
setMobile
public void setMobile(String Mobile)
Set 手机号码;当需要开通自动签时,该参数必传- Parameters:
Mobile
- 手机号码;当需要开通自动签时,该参数必传
-
getEnableAutoSign
public Boolean getEnableAutoSign()
Get 是否开通自动签,该功能需联系运营工作人员开通后使用- Returns:
- EnableAutoSign 是否开通自动签,该功能需联系运营工作人员开通后使用
-
setEnableAutoSign
public void setEnableAutoSign(Boolean EnableAutoSign)
Set 是否开通自动签,该功能需联系运营工作人员开通后使用- Parameters:
EnableAutoSign
- 是否开通自动签,该功能需联系运营工作人员开通后使用
-
getLicenseType
public Long getLicenseType()
Get 设置用户开通自动签时是否绑定个人自动签账号许可。一旦绑定后,将扣减购买的个人自动签账号许可一次(1年有效期),不可解绑释放。不传默认为绑定自动签账号许可。 0-绑定个人自动签账号许可,开通后将扣减购买的个人自动签账号许可一次 1-不绑定,发起合同时将按标准合同套餐进行扣减- Returns:
- LicenseType 设置用户开通自动签时是否绑定个人自动签账号许可。一旦绑定后,将扣减购买的个人自动签账号许可一次(1年有效期),不可解绑释放。不传默认为绑定自动签账号许可。 0-绑定个人自动签账号许可,开通后将扣减购买的个人自动签账号许可一次 1-不绑定,发起合同时将按标准合同套餐进行扣减
-
setLicenseType
public void setLicenseType(Long LicenseType)
Set 设置用户开通自动签时是否绑定个人自动签账号许可。一旦绑定后,将扣减购买的个人自动签账号许可一次(1年有效期),不可解绑释放。不传默认为绑定自动签账号许可。 0-绑定个人自动签账号许可,开通后将扣减购买的个人自动签账号许可一次 1-不绑定,发起合同时将按标准合同套餐进行扣减- Parameters:
LicenseType
- 设置用户开通自动签时是否绑定个人自动签账号许可。一旦绑定后,将扣减购买的个人自动签账号许可一次(1年有效期),不可解绑释放。不传默认为绑定自动签账号许可。 0-绑定个人自动签账号许可,开通后将扣减购买的个人自动签账号许可一次 1-不绑定,发起合同时将按标准合同套餐进行扣减
-
-